CENTRAL YAZOO #1 FLETCHERS CH.: EPA violation history, explained

CENTRAL YAZOO #1 FLETCHERS CH.'s only violations on record are reporting or monitoring lapses, not a contaminant or treatment-technique failure EPA classifies as health-based. 2,482 people get their water from it, across 940 connections.

CENTRAL YAZOO #1 FLETCHERS CH.'s record against the rest of the country

71 total violations and 0 health-based ones put CENTRAL YAZOO #1 FLETCHERS CH. at the 26th percentile nationally for violation burden, rank 9,502 of 12,903.

Against the MS average

CENTRAL YAZOO #1 FLETCHERS CH.'s 0 health-based violations sit within the MS average of 3.2, across 349 systems statewide. The clean-record guide covers what a comparison like this can hide.

Most recent violation on record

CENTRAL YAZOO #1 FLETCHERS CH.'s most recent violation on record is dated 2024-01-01. Last reported to EPA: 05/18/2026.

What CENTRAL YAZOO #1 FLETCHERS CH.'s record does not cover

Everything on this page is CENTRAL YAZOO #1 FLETCHERS CH.'s own reported record under the Safe Drinking Water Act - a regulatory filing, not a sample of your tap. Water quality can still change between the meter and the faucet - household plumbing sits outside what a record of 71 logged violations can see. The guide to what this data misses covers that gap.
